Cloud-Based Storage as a Service, often abbreviated as STaaS, represents a fundamental pillar of modern cloud computing. It delivers virtualized storage resources through the internet, eliminating the need for organizations to purchase, maintain, or scale physical storage infrastructure. Providers like Cyfuture Cloud host the storage on distributed data centers, ensuring data redundancy across multiple geographic locations.
At its core, STaaS operates on a multi-tenant model where resources are pooled and allocated dynamically. Users upload data via APIs, web interfaces, or integrated software, accessing it from anywhere with an internet connection. This service falls under the broader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S) category but specializes in storage, distinguishing it from compute or networking services.

STaaS offers three primary storage types, each suited to specific use cases:
Object Storage: Stores data as unstructured objects with metadata tags. Perfect for backups, archives, and big data analytics. Cyfuture Cloud's object storage scales to exabytes, with S3-compatible APIs for easy migration from AWS.
Block Storage: Provides raw, high-performance storage volumes attached to virtual machines (VMs). Ideal for databases and mission-critical applications requiring low-latency I/O. Cyfuture offers NVMe-based block storage with up to 100,000 IOPS.
File Storage: Mimics traditional Network File System (NFS) or Server Message Block (SMB) protocols. Suited for shared file access in collaborative environments. Cyfuture's file storage supports multi-protocol access for hybrid workloads.
These types ensure flexibility, allowing businesses to mix and match based on performance needs.
